Syugatinskaya Dolina
Syugatinskaya Dolina is a valley in Almaty Province, Kazakhstan and has an elevation of 1,176 metres. Syugatinskaya Dolina is situated nearby to the area Urochishche Kabu, as well as near Urochishche Alasa.| Tap on a place to explore it |
